Your Health in Your Hands: Hand Reading as a Guide to Well-Being

Rate this book
Your palms are a mirror of your personality and how you think and behave. But they can also reveal how you're feeling, your general state of health, and if you are predisposed to a particular condition. Learn to read the lines, patterns, and bumps on your hands and you can monitor your health and promote your well-being on a daily basis. This easy-to-follow, fully illustrated guide explains the basics of hand analysis, and how overall appearance, line details, and markings begin to build a health picture. Find out how to spot specific health indicators and how to read them, and use this inside knowledge to select positive self-help treatments from a range of complementary therapies described.
